Let’s Make it Together
Preheat your oven: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ease a 9×13 inch baking dish with butter or non-stick spray to prevent sticking.
Prepare dry ingredients: In a mixing bowl, whisk together all-purpose flour and baking powder until evenly combined. This ensures an even rise when baked.
Mix wet ingredients: In another bowl, beat eggs and granulated sugar until light and fluffy. The mixture should become pale yellow and airy—this will help create that luscious texture.
Combine everything: Gently fold in the dry ingredients into the egg mixture until just combined. Be careful not to overmix; stop when you see traces of flour for best results.
Bake the cake: Pour the batter into your prepared baking dish and bake for about 30-35 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ean. Your kitchen will smell heavenly at this point!
Soak it up: Once cooled, poke holes all over the cake using a fork or skewer. Mix together milk, sweetened condensed milk, evaporated milk, and matcha powder in a bowl and pour it generously over the cake.
Chill it out: Refrigerate your soaked cake for at least 4 hours or overnight if possible; this allows all those milky flavors to meld beautifully.
Add whipped cream: Before serving, whip heavy cream with sugar until soft peaks form. Spread this luscious topping over your chilled cake—it’s like frosting but more delightful!
Garnish if desired: For added flair, sprinkle some extra matcha powder on top of the whipped cream before slicing into squares.
Serve & enjoy: Cut into portions and watch everyone’s faces light up with joy as they take their first bite of this incredible Matcha Tres Leches!

Storing & Reheating
Store leftover Matcha Tres Leches in an airtight container in the refrigerator. Enjoy within three days for best flavor; no need to reheat, just serve cold!

Matcha Tres Leches
- Total Time: 55 minutes
- Yield: Serves approximately 12 1x
Description
Matcha Tres Leches is an enchanting twist on the classic Mexican dessert, infusing rich matcha flavor into soft, spongy layers. This vibrant green cake absorbs a creamy blend of milks, creating a delightful balance of sweetness and slight bitterness. Perfect for impressing guests or indulging yourself, this dessert is a showstopper for any occasion!
Ingredients
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 1 ½ tsp baking powder
- ¾ cup granulated sugar
- 4 large eggs
- 1 cup whole milk (or coconut milk)
- 1 can (14 oz) sweetened condensed milk
- 1 can (12 oz) evaporated milk
- 2 tbsp culinary grade matcha powder
- 1 cup heavy whipping cream
- 2 tbsp granulated sugar (for whipping)
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ease a 9×13 inch baking dish.
- In a bowl, whisk together flour and baking powder; set aside.
- In another bowl, beat eggs and sugar until light and fluffy.
- Fold in the dry ingredients gently until just combined.
- Pour batter into the baking dish and bake for 30-35 minutes, until a toothpick comes out clean.
- Once cooled, poke holes in the cake with a fork. Mix whole milk, sweetened condensed milk, evaporated milk, and matcha powder; pour over the cake.
- Refrigerate for at least 4 hours or overnight.
- Whip heavy cream with sugar until soft peaks form; spread over the chilled cake before serving.
